How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Morgan County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Morgan County Studio Apartments | $895 | $692 | $1,048 |
| Morgan County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$857 | $597 | $1,267 |
| Morgan County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,031 | $704 | $1,369 |
| Morgan County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,255 | $814 | $1,823 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Morgan County Apartments with Swimming Pool
How much is the average rent for Morgan County Apartments with Swimming Pool?
The average rent for a Apartment in Morgan County with Swimming Pool is $1,020.
What is the largest Morgan County Apartment for rent with Swimming Pool?
Today's Apartment with Swimming Pool and the most square footage in Morgan County is a 1,200 square feet unit starting from $899 at Rhodes Ferry.
What is the average size for Morgan County Apartments for rent with Swimming Pool?
The average size for a rental with Swimming Pool in Morgan County is currently at 610 sq ft.
